This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Latin America.
• Overseeing maintenance tasks from initiation to completion, acting as the primary liaison among clients, vendors, and internal teams.
• Receiving and prioritizing incoming client requests; categorizing each by trade, urgency, and scope; verifying site contacts and access information; and alerting the dispatch team to emergencies.
• Actively seeking vendors through outbound cold calls, posing commercial qualification questions early in discussions, sharing job images during calls, and verbally confirming receipt.
• Arranging and scheduling site visits with both vendors and site contacts; consolidating non-emergency multi-bid jobs on the same day; and reconfirming all appointments 24 hours in advance.
• Leading the quoting process by seeking remote quotes when possible, negotiating against preliminary estimates, aligning similar bids, and documenting all scope assumptions in writing.
• Gathering and validating required documentation — including W9s, Certificates of Insurance (COI), and signed quotes — before scheduling any work; ensuring COIs accurately name the relevant parties; and following up on missing items the same day.
• Supervising work execution by ensuring vendors adhere to agreed scope and timelines, coordinating on-site access, resolving scope changes before additional work commences, and keeping clients updated throughout.
• Verifying job completion through photographs and site sign-offs; reconciling the original scope with the final invoice; and directing any punch-list items back to the vendor prior to job closure.
• Approving and submitting vendor invoices, following up on client approvals, addressing billing discrepancies, and finalizing jobs in the system with a complete and organized paper trail.
